The human immune system is a complex and vital network responsible for defending the body against a myriad of threats, from common viruses and bacteria to more insidious diseases. In recent years, peptides have emerged as a promising area of research and application for bolstering immune function and promoting overall wellness. These short chains of amino acids are the building blocks of proteins and play crucial roles in numerous biological processes, including immune response. Understanding the best peptides for immune health can empower individuals to explore innovative strategies for strengthening their natural resilience.

At the forefront of this exploration are immunomodulatory peptides, a diverse class of bioactive compounds that exhibit varied mechanisms of action. These peptides are integral to the immune response, participating in critical functions such as antigen presentation, T-cell activation, cytokine production, and the recruitment of immune cells. Their inherent properties, including low toxicity and low immunogenicity, make them attractive candidates for therapeutic applications, including drug delivery and assembly, with broad prospects.

Key Peptides for Immune System Support: A Deeper Dive

Several specific peptides have garnered significant attention for their ability to support and enhance the immune system. Research and clinical observations highlight their efficacy in various aspects of immune function:

* Thymosin Alpha-1 (Ta-1): This naturally occurring peptide, often referred to as Thymosin Alpha-1 Peptide, is a cornerstone in immune support. It is widely recognized for its role in strengthening adaptive immunity and restoring balance to immune responses. Thymosin Alpha-1 works by boosting T-cell production and regulating immune responses, which are crucial for effective defense against pathogens. Studies have demonstrated its ability to accelerate T-cell maturation and balance cytokine-driven immune responses. Research published in Scientific Reports indicates that Thymosin Alpha1-Fc can modulate the immune system and down-regulate the progression of certain diseases. In clinical contexts, Thymosin Alpha-1 has shown promise in sepsis, helping to restore a dysregulated immune system and demonstrating efficacy in acute conditions. It is considered one of the best peptides for immune system support, aiding in infection prevention and overall immune system support.

* LL-37: This human antimicrobial peptide is known for its potent antimicrobial and immunomodulatory properties. LL-37 peptide plays a significant role in the innate immune system, helping to combat a wide range of bacteria, viruses, and fungi. Its presence contributes to the skin's first line of immune defense, highlighting the importance of peptides in maintaining barrier integrity.

* BPC-157: Often cited for its remarkable healing and regenerative capabilities, BPC-157 also contributes to immune health. This peptide is recognized for its anti-inflammatory properties and its role in tissue repair, which are essential for a robust immune response. Its benefits extend to gut healing and tissue repair, indirectly supporting immune function by promoting overall bodily integrity.

* Thymosin Beta-4 (TB-4) / TB500: Thymosin Beta-4 (TB-4) is a naturally occurring peptide that plays a crucial role in tissue regeneration, immune function, and recovery. TB500, a synthetic version, mimics these effects and is known for its roles in inflammation and tissue repair. These peptides are integral to the healing process and contribute to a resilient immune system.

* KPV: This tripeptide is known for its potent anti-inflammatory effects, which can be beneficial for immune health by helping to manage excessive inflammation that can compromise immune function.

* GHK-Cu (Copper Peptide): While primarily known for its benefits in skin health and collagen production, the Copper (GHK-Cu) peptide also possesses anti-inflammatory properties that can indirectly support the immune system.

* Thymalin: Derived from the calf thymus, Thymalin is another peptide that may help treat immune system issues. It is believed to boost weak defenses and assist the body in fighting off viruses and bacteria.

* Sermorelin: While often associated with promoting vitality and supporting the immune system, Sermorelin therapy is widely used to promote overall vitality and support the immune system.

* VIP (Vasoactive Intestinal Peptide): This peptide has shown potential in modulating immune responses and may be beneficial in certain immune-related conditions.
